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WRF_PCM045 - Item & does not have condition category: qualifier &, condition type &


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WRF_PCM - Price Catalog Inbound

  • Message number: 045

  • Message text: Item & does not have condition category: qualifier &, condition type &

  • Show details Hide details
  • What causes this issue?

    The specified item either does not have any entries for the condition
    category
    made up of the two values "qualifier" and "condition category", or
    the specified condition category could not be found at database level.

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    System Response

    In the updating process, only the price for the current item is not
    updated.

    How to fix this error?

    Contact your system administrator.

    Procedure for System Administrators

    Qualifier and condition type are fields in database table
    PRICAT_K008. PRICAT_K008-COND_QUALIFIER and PRICAT_K008-COND_TYPE form
    the condition category. This error can occur if one or both
    of these two values
    is missing at the level of table PRICAT_K008. If both fields contain
    values, the entries in database table
    WRF_PRICONDTYPE should be checked.
    An entry in table PRICAT_K008 must also have an entry in table
    WRF_PRICONDTYPE, so that the following condition is met.
    PRICAT_K008-COND_TYPE = WRF_PRICONDTYPE-KSCL and
    PRICAT_K008-COND_QUALIFIER = WRF_PRICONDTYPE-QUALIFIER.
    The price type is stored
    within table WRF_PRICONDTYPE for a data record of this kind.
    The price type provides information on whether the price is a sales or
    purchase price.
    Without this information, the current price cannot be included in the
    update.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WRF_PCM045 - Item & does not have condition category: qualifier &, condition type & ?

    The SAP error message WRF_PCM045 indicates that a specific item in your pricing conditions does not have a defined condition category or qualifier for the specified condition type. This error typically arises in the context of pricing procedures, where certain conditions are expected to be present for a particular item, but they are missing or incorrectly configured.

    Cause:

    1. Missing Condition Records: The condition type specified in the error message does not have any condition records for the item in question.
    2. Incorrect Configuration: The condition type may not be properly configured in the pricing procedure or may not be assigned to the relevant item category.
    3. Item Category Issues: The item category of the material may not be compatible with the condition type being used.
    4. Master Data Issues: The material master or customer master data may not have the necessary settings or data that would allow the condition type to be applied.

    Solution:

    1. Check Condition Records:

      • Go to the transaction code VK11 (Create Condition) or VK12 (Change Condition) and check if there are condition records for the specified condition type.
      • If records are missing, create the necessary condition records.
    2. Review Pricing Procedure:

      • Use transaction code V/08 to review the pricing procedure assigned to the sales document type.
      • Ensure that the condition type is included in the pricing procedure and is assigned to the correct item category.
    3. Verify Item Category:

      • Check the item category of the sales document and ensure it is compatible with the condition type.
      • You can do this by reviewing the configuration in transaction code VOV4 (Define Item Categories).
    4. Check Master Data:

      • Ensure that the material master and customer master data are correctly set up. This includes checking the sales area data and ensuring that the relevant pricing settings are in place.
    5. Consult Documentation:

      • If you are unsure about the configuration or the specific condition types, refer to SAP documentation or consult with your SAP functional consultant for guidance.

    Related Information:

    • Transaction Codes:

      • VK11, VK12: For creating and changing condition records.
      • V/08: For reviewing and modifying pricing procedures.
      • VOV4: For checking item category settings.
    • SAP Notes: Check SAP Notes for any known issues or updates related to the specific condition type or pricing procedure.

    • Debugging: If the issue persists, consider debugging the pricing procedure to identify where the condition is failing to apply.

    By following these steps, you should be able to resolve the WRF_PCM045 error and ensure that the necessary condition types are correctly applied to your sales documents.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author